I don't draw myself (because I can't), but I would definitely suggest using a much bigger picture especially if you're a beginner at portraits.

I think you did the eyes and mouth pretty well, but the nose it too fat and not shaped right. A bigger portrait would help though I think, easier to see the curves and nuances and shadows of the face. The face itself is a little fat too, the original guy has a thin, long face.
